Firearms and ammunition seized from vehicle on Thaton-Hpa-an Road
Published 7 July 2024

On the morning of July 6, firearms and ammunition were seized from a vehicle at the Shwe Than Lwin tollgate on the Thaton-Hpa-an Road in Kyarpan Village, Thaton Township, Mon State

Around 9:30 AM, security personnel were conducting vehicle inspections at the Shwe Thann Lwin tollgate. They inspected a black Honda Fit with license plate YGN-7 / 4P-5792 traveling from Hpa-an to Thaton. The vehicle was driven by Aung Kyaw Moe, a 46-year-old resident of Kyaikhto.

During the inspection, authorities found a Turkey-made Glock pistol with 10 bullets and an American-made Police Shotgun Model Ten with 10 bullets. The security team confiscated the weapons and ammunition.

A security team source stated, "The individual apprehended with the firearms and ammunition is currently under investigation by the relevant authorities."

The driver is being investigated for the illegal transportation of the seized firearms and ammunition.
